FORT LAUDERDALE, Fla. – Service plazas along Florida's Turnpike have resumed food services, but the three in South Florida are only offering takeout orders.
The Florida Department of Transportation shut down food services at the eight service plazas in March to help combat spread of the coronavirus.
The agency announced on Monday that they've reopened with changes, the Miami Herald reported. Three plazas — Snapper Creek, Pompano and West Palm Beach — are limited to offering takeout orders for travelers, the agency said. “The Department will monitor dining practices and adjust as new guidelines emerge,” FDOT said in a news release.
